Technology Controversies
Technology controversies are an important feature in society today. The disputes are not only about specific applications but also about what research and development should be working on, and how this should be done.
For a long time, it was assumed that progress in science and technology automatically went hand in hand with growth and prosperity for all. The introduction of new technologies was never a problem. Since the 1970s, however, there has been more and more talk about the risks and undesirable side-effects of the increased use of technology. There were huge controversies for instance on the use of nuclear energy, hydroelectric power and large-scale chemical plants, and later there were long discussions about the use of agricultural biotechnology or stem cell research. Sometimes, there is even a fear of controversies before any public discussion begins, before there are any specific applications or marketable products. This was to be seen in the case of nanotechnology and is today the case with synthetic biology.
